Asking for Self, Male, 27 years old, Lahore

I have been married since more than one year. I had done my semen analysis in Feb 2018 from Chughtai Lab which shows 5 million/ml sperm count. Then i have take some herbal (desi) medicine for about one month and after few months i had done my semen analysis again in Jun 2018 from SKMCH and this time the result shows ZERO sperm counts. (Both reports are attached). I have also done my blood hormone test and the values of testosterone and FSH also not normal (see attached). Please let me know is there any treatment available in this case?

FSH blood levels are high, indicating that the signal to the testicles is enough to stimulate spermatogenesis. The problem with this case is on the testicles. S.T.Is may damage the testicles and tubular structures responsible for the passage of spermatozoa from the testicles to the urethra. Further suggested investigations include:

(1.) Testicular ultrasound scanning.
(2.) S.T.I screening:- Chlamydiae screen.
- Gonorrhoea screen.
- Syphillis screen.
- Haemophilus ducrey screen.
- Urine M/C/S investigation.
